for each

for each是拷贝数组中的元素,进行遍历

  • 普通数组
    for each不能改变数组中元素的值

  • 对象数组
    for each尽管也是拷贝元素,但由于元素是引用、管理者,对它所管理的对象进行修改是可以的

此外,for each语句不仅适用于数组,容器类也适用

原文地址:https://www.cnblogs.com/hunter-w/p/13605074.html